![]() Here's our VIN location guide which helps to know at least WHERE to look. I can't help much if the tag rusted off, or if the label was removed.
For units that are at least since the 90's, we usually recorded the serial numbers of components with the VIN, so sometimes I can cross reference them over. Those would be axle, controller, charger and motor. |
